How to read this chain

Calls sit on the left, puts on the right, and every row is one strike. The highlighted row is the strike closest to spot. Open interest is the number of contracts still outstanding at that strike — positions that exist right now. Volume is how many traded on the session shown. Open interest builds slowly and marks where positioning has accumulated; volume spikes and marks where attention went today.

Strikes with no open interest and no trades on either side are omitted, and the ladder is trimmed to within 25% of spot — the far wings are almost entirely empty and say nothing about positioning.
